My question is this -- during the process of combining the swf and the
default viewer -- is it possible to insert some sort of ID or variable
so that when the viewer clicks on the "view full screen" button it will
do so using the ID/ variable?
Hm, you could combine the viewer with yet another SWF movie, which is
generated on the fly (from some .sc file or something), and which
contains the variable.
Apart from that, I'm afraid it's not possible to insert variables or
something into swfcombine output files that are not coming from some swf
file used in the combining process.
